Pecan Cream Cheese Pie
A Creamy, Crunchy Southern Dessert Classic
Pecan Cream Cheese Pie is a decadent dessert that combines a smooth cream cheese filling with a sweet, nutty pecan topping, all inside a buttery pie crust. It’s the perfect balance of creamy, crunchy, sweet, and rich, making it a favorite for holidays, potlucks, and special family dinners.
Unlike traditional pecan pie, this version has a cool, cheesecake-like layer, which makes it lighter in texture but still indulgent.
What Is Pecan Cream Cheese Pie?
This pie has three distinct layers:
- A baked or no-bake pie crust
- A sweetened cream cheese filling
- A sticky pecan topping made with brown sugar and butter
Each bite gives you creamy richness from the cream cheese and a caramelized crunch from the pecans.
Ingredients (One 9-inch Pie | Serves 8–10)
Crust:
- 1 9-inch pie crust (store-bought or homemade)
- Graham cracker crust or traditional pastry crust both work
Cream Cheese Filling:
- 8 oz (225 g) cream cheese, softened
- ½ cup powdered sugar
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 cup whipped topping (Cool Whip) or homemade whipped cream
Pecan Topping:
- 1 cup chopped pecans
- ½ cup brown sugar, packed
- ¼ cup unsalted butter
- 3 tablespoons heavy cream (or milk)
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- Pinch of salt
Step-by-Step Instructions (Very Detailed)
Step 1: Prepare the Crust
- If using a pre-baked crust, set it aside
- If using a raw pastry crust:
-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C)
- Bake crust according to package or recipe instructions
- Let cool completely before filling
The crust must be fully cooled before adding the cream cheese layer.
Step 2: Make the Cream Cheese Filling
- In a large bowl, add:
- Softened cream cheese
- Powdered sugar
- Vanilla extract
- Beat with a hand mixer on medium speed for 2–3 minutes until:
- Smooth
- Creamy
- No lumps remain
- Gently fold in the whipped topping using a spatula
(Do not overmix—this keeps the filling light and fluffy.)
Step 3: Fill the Pie
- Spoon the cream cheese mixture into the cooled pie crust
- Spread evenly using a spatula
- Place the pie in the refrigerator to chill while preparing the topping
Step 4: Make the Pecan Topping
- In a medium saucepan over medium heat, add:
- Butter
- Brown sugar
- Heavy cream
- Salt
- Stir constantly until the butter melts and the sugar dissolves
- Bring to a gentle simmer and cook for 2–3 minutes, until slightly thickened
- Remove from heat and stir in:
- Vanilla extract
- Chopped pecans
Step 5: Cool the Topping
- Let the pecan mixture cool for 10–15 minutes
- It should be warm, not hot
(Hot topping will melt the cream cheese layer.)
Step 6: Assemble the Pie
- Carefully spoon the pecan topping over the chilled cream cheese layer
- Spread gently to cover the entire surface
Step 7: Chill the Pie
- Refrigerate the pie for at least 2–3 hours
- Overnight chilling is best for clean slices and full flavor
How to Serve
- Serve cold or slightly chilled
- Slice with a sharp knife, wiping between cuts
- Optional garnish:
- Extra chopped pecans
- Whipped cream
- Caramel drizzle
Tips & Variations
- Extra rich: Use mascarpone instead of cream cheese
- Chocolate twist: Add a thin chocolate layer on the crust
- No Cool Whip: Use 1 cup heavy cream, whipped to stiff peaks
- Maple flavor: Replace vanilla in the topping with maple extract
Storage
- Store covered in the refrigerator for up to 4 days
- Do not freeze (cream cheese texture may change)
